Honest safety read
Dining at La Parrilla Cancún presents minimal safety concerns beyond those typical of any busy urban restaurant. The establishment itself maintains a welcoming and secure environment, with staff attentive to guest comfort. The primary considerations involve navigating to and from the restaurant in downtown Cancun.
While the immediate vicinity is generally safe, especially during restaurant operating hours, it is prudent to exercise standard urban precautions. Avoid displaying excessive wealth, and be aware of your surroundings when walking, particularly late at night. The vibrant atmosphere inside La Parrilla Cancún, complete with mariachi bands and enthusiastic diners, often overshadows any external worries, creating a bubble of festive energy.
For those accustomed to resort environments, the downtown setting might feel more exposed, but it is an authentic slice of Mexican life that is overwhelmingly safe for visitors.
Scams and watch-outs
While La Parrilla Cancún is not a hotbed for tourist scams, vigilance is always advised when traveling. Be wary of unsolicited offers for tours or transportation outside the restaurant; it's best to book these through reputable agencies or your hotel. Taxi drivers might occasionally try to overcharge, so confirm the fare before starting your journey or ensure the meter is used.
Within the restaurant, simply pay attention to your bill to ensure accuracy, though issues are rare given its popularity and consistent reviews. The main 'watch-out' is managing expectations: La Parrilla Cancún is a lively, sometimes boisterous, place. If you're seeking a quiet, intimate dinner, this is not the venue.
Embrace the energy, and you'll avoid any disappointment.
If something goes wrong
In the unlikely event of an emergency near La Parrilla Cancún, immediate assistance is readily available. The national emergency number in Mexico is 911. For medical needs, local hospitals are equipped to handle emergencies, and your hotel concierge or a trusted taxi driver can assist in arranging transport.
If you require consular assistance, the nearest embassy or consulate can be contacted. For taxi services, it is advisable to use official taxi stands or apps like Uber if available in the area, rather than hailing random cars, to ensure a safer ride back to your accommodation after enjoying the flavors of La Parrilla Cancún.

Local knowledge
Downtown Dining
Many tourists stick to the hotel zone, but downtown Cancun offers a more authentic culinary scene. La Parrilla Cancún is a prime example, showcasing traditional dishes that reflect the region's heritage.
Mariachi Timing
The mariachi bands at La Parrilla Cancún often start later in the evening, amplifying the festive mood as the night progresses. Arriving earlier might mean a slightly less boisterous experience, but the food is excellent anytime.
Portion Sizes
The portions at La Parrilla Cancún are known to be generous. Consider sharing appetizers or main courses, especially if you plan to try multiple regional specialties or enjoy drinks.

Frequently asked
What do first-time visitors get wrong about La Parrilla Cancún?
First-time visitors sometimes expect a quiet, refined dining experience. La Parrilla Cancún is known for its vibrant, often loud, atmosphere with live mariachi music. It's a place for celebration and hearty, traditional food, not a hushed meal.
Understanding this festive nature is key to enjoying the authentic experience it offers.
How long do you need at La Parrilla Cancún?
Plan for at least two to three hours at La Parrilla Cancún. This allows ample time to savor the authentic regional dishes, enjoy the live music, and soak in the lively atmosphere without feeling rushed. It's a place to linger and experience Mexican culture.
What's the best season for La Parrilla Cancún?
La Parrilla Cancún is a year-round destination, but the dry season from December to April offers the most pleasant weather for dining and exploring downtown Cancun. Even during the warmer, wetter months, the vibrant indoor atmosphere makes it a great escape.
How do you get to La Parrilla Cancún?
La Parrilla Cancún is located in downtown Cancun. Taxis are the most convenient option from the hotel zone, though be sure to agree on a fare beforehand. Local buses also run frequently between the hotel zone and downtown, offering a budget-friendly alternative.
Which mistake derails a La Parrilla Cancún trip?
The biggest mistake is arriving with the expectation of a quiet, intimate meal. La Parrilla Cancún thrives on its energetic, festive ambiance. If you're seeking a calm dinner, this isn't the place. Embracing the lively mariachi music and bustling crowd is essential for a successful visit.
